The public is invited to support local farmers at the Barbados Agricultural Development and Marketing Corporation???s next Southern Farmers??? Market.

It will take place at the Fairy Valley Plantation House, next to the DHL Building, Christ Church, on Friday, November 28, and Saturday, November 29, from 7:00 a.m. to 6:00 p.m.

Patrons will have the opportunity to purchase a variety of meats, including turkey wings, beef, minced meat, duck and rabbit, along with fresh meats like Black Belly lamb, local beef, pork and chicken.

There will also be fresh eggs, fish, milk, and Carmeta???s products like beef burgers, lamb and beef sausages, cassava chunks, grated cassava and sweet potato and breadfruit flours. Locally-produced wines, natural juices, jams, oils, tamarind balls and more, will also be on sale.

The public will also be treated with blood pressure and blood sugar checks by Pharma Wellness International, as well as music from a popular deejay and a tuk band.

To celebrate Independence, patrons can enjoy 100% Bajan food on sale, including conkies, black pudding and souse, rice and stew, fish cakes, bakes and much more.
